NFL Salary: What He Made on the Field

Rod Gardner was drafted 15th overall by the Washington Redskins in the 2001 NFL Draft. That means he came in with a first-round rookie deal, which, at the time, typically meant a multi-million dollar contract.

It’s hard to find exact figures for his rookie deal now, but first-round picks in 2001 were landing contracts worth $5–10 million, depending on bonuses and structure. He played four seasons in Washington, then had shorter stints with the Carolina Panthers, Green Bay Packers, and Kansas City Chiefs.

Altogether, it’s safe to estimate he earned at least $8–10 million total in player salary during his career. Some reports suggest he may have cleared even more with performance bonuses and signing perks. But keep in mind—NFL salaries weren’t as inflated back then as they are today. And taxes, agent cuts, and lifestyle expenses shrink that pretty fast.

Life After the NFL: Where the Money Went Next

After retiring from the league, Rod didn’t vanish into retirement. He pivoted into fitness and entrepreneurship alongside his wife, Leticia Gardner. And that’s where the story picks up again.

Leticia runs Total Body 21, a fitness and wellness brand that sells programs, challenges, and online coaching. She’s pretty active on Instagram and TikTok, building a solid following through transparency and personal branding.

Rod’s role? He’s been visible in the brand—sometimes as her workout partner, sometimes in their couple-focused social media content. They’ve also launched fitness challenges, merchandise, and digital content. He’s not just standing in the background; he’s involved in the brand’s development and growth.

Social Media and Public Appearances

In 2024, Rod and Leticia competed on The Amazing Race Season 36. That gave them a boost in public recognition, especially with people who hadn’t followed Rod’s NFL career or Leticia’s fitness work.

Reality TV appearances don’t always come with big payouts, but they do lead to opportunities—sponsorships, speaking invites, and spikes in online traffic. There’s value in visibility, and that visibility often leads to new revenue streams.
